I cannot make the Belkin Easy Transfer Cable work properly. It starts okay, sets up fine. But after it has been working for a while it encounters a file it says is in use (odd, a video file buried deep in a sub folder which hasn't been used in more than a year) and can't be moved. It then prompts to press "Continue" to skip that file and move on. But it won't. It just then sits there forever until I kill the process.
I've tried it twice with different choices for transfers. The first time it hung on a sound file it said was in use.
Any suggestions?

I just heard from a colleague who was struggling with "easy" transfer with and without the cable. Her solution finally was to disable her spyware program. So perhaps taking the computers offline and disabling antivirus and antimalware programs would help as well.
